Foley Hoag LLP represented Modern Hydrogen (formerly Modern Electron), a sustainable heat and hydrogen company, in an oversubscribed $32.8 million Series B-2 funding round, led by NextEra Energy, with participation from Muira, National Grid Partners and existing investors.

Modern Hydrogen will leverage the investment to scale-up the capacity of its hydrogen production units. The capital will also be utilized to expand the company's clean carbon material offerings and boost its global market presence via a partnership with Miura in Japan.
